FindOwnerSearch
Brands and Their Owners
Brand | Owner | Address | Description |
---|---|---|---|
NAVISITE INTERNET SERVICES | NaviSite Internet Services Corporation | 300 Federal Street Andover MA 01810 | NAVY SIGHT INTERNET SERVICES;information technology services; data center facilities; systems consulting; network access; |
Where the owner name is not linked, that owner no longer owns the brand |